Raikkonen on Ferrari strategy: Hindsight is 20/20
XPB Images
Kimi Raikkonen has brushed off criticism about Ferrari’s race strategy in Singapore, saying it’s always easy to know what is right after the events unfolded. The Finn was running in third at Marina Bay when fourth-placed Lewis Hamilton pitted for a fresh set of tyres. Ferrari immediately reacted to Mercedes’ move and radioed Raikkonen in one lap later. The call eventually did not pay off, with Hamilton able to make the undercut work to finish on the podium.
